Aloha Marianna,
The pollution is all from 2 vents from the live volcano here on the big island. Kona gets lots of the vog (as they call the volcano discharge) but maybe you’ll get lucky and the winds will change and blow it this direction while you are enjoying Kona. Check out the Hilton Waikaloa, great fun!
